Transaction 189f77cf76109673f7f7caf6f171af416e2a117190a9a345cb5b1b9899aee01c
1 Input
2 Outputs
- 189f77cf76109673f7f7caf6f171af416e2a117190a9a345cb5b1b9899aee01c:0
- 189f77cf76109673f7f7caf6f171af416e2a117190a9a345cb5b1b9899aee01c:1
value 1720000
address 3MXngwYFcXgxAJtbTbKEw5mEM6CH98tbPf
value 25795269
address 1J8HpFaepMU2FPWTbAs9RAB4Lt1Z5b8Zo4